OpenAIRE Conference - Presentations online!

Dec 4, 2012

The OpenAIRE conference was held on 21 - 22 November at the University of Göttingen. Presentations are now online.
Links to the video clips and statement are also available including the video message by Commissioner Máire Geoghegan-Quinn, European Commission

The conference presented the results of the OpenAIRE project which supports the European Commission’s FP7 Open Access Pilot.  It featured a picture of the open access & supporting infrastructure landscape in Europe and offered views ranging from researcher’s views on scientific information, to the role of data infrastructures, research institutions and funders.
 
The two-day programme, and the venue, Pauliner Kirche, Göttingen State Library, also allowed a fitting context to Horizon 2020, where open access will be a general principle for all European research programmes.

150 international delegates attended the conference.
